Knock-Down Packaging Market Forecast and Outlook By FMI

The global knock-down packaging market is projected to reach a valuation of USD 1,960 million in 2026 and expand to USD 6,880 million by 2036, advancing at a 13.4% CAGR over the forecast period. Growth reflects a fundamental redefinition of transport packaging economics, wherein dimensional efficiency, collapsibility, and circular compliance have become primary procurement criteria across furniture distribution, industrial equipment logistics, and e-commerce fulfillment networks.

Knock-down packaging is transitioning from a niche flat-pack solution into core logistics infrastructure, driven by sustained freight cost inflation and regulatory pressure on packaging inefficiency. Less-than-truckload (LTL) carriers implementing record-high dimensional weight pricing in late 2025 altered cost structures across North American and European logistics networks. Freight charges increasingly reflect package volume rather than mass alone, with inefficient cube utilization triggering penalties of up to 60% per shipment. This pricing shift has accelerated adoption of collapsible corrugated boxes and slot-lock cartons that achieve 40–60% outbound cube reduction without compromising protection performance.

Structural demand is reinforced by regulatory mandates targeting packaging bulk and recyclability. The EU Packaging and Packaging Waste Regulation (PPWR) enforces strict void-space minimization and recyclability documentation, while Germany’s 2026 modulated EPR fees impose penalties of up to 20% on excessively bulky or non-recyclable packaging. In parallel, China’s GB 43352-2023 express delivery packaging standards mandate dimensional limits and minimum collapsed storage cube efficiency, institutionalizing knock-down formats as compliance mechanisms rather than discretionary design choices.

Corporate investments underscore this transition. Smurfit Westrock’s USD 19.3 million expansion of its Saltillo, Mississippi facility in 2026 targets large-format knock-down solutions for automotive and industrial applications, signaling sustained demand growth in segments historically dominated by wooden crating. DS Smith’s AI-driven PalletOptimization system integrates cube efficiency analytics directly into knock-down carton specification, reducing corrugated consumption 18–25% while preserving transit performance.

Why is the Knock-Down Packaging Market Growing?

Growth in the knock-down packaging market is propelled by freight cost optimization imperatives, warehouse space economics, automation compatibility requirements, and circular-economy regulatory enforcement. Supply-chain control functions rather than purchasing departments, prioritizing cost-per-pallet and cost-per-trailer metrics increasingly make procurement decisions over unit packaging cost.

Less-than-truckload carriers’ adoption of dimensional weight pricing in late 2025 fundamentally restructured packaging economics. Shippers now incur freight penalties when packaging volume exceeds optimal cube utilization, making collapsible knock-down formats a direct lever for freight cost avoidance. Manufacturers report 35–60% freight savings following conversion from rigid containers to flat-pack knock-down systems, with typical payback periods of 6–18 months despite higher per-unit material costs.

Warehouse real-estate scarcity amplifies this effect. Industrial vacancy rates of 3–4% across major logistics corridors have driven rental inflation of 15–25% annually, making empty container storage a significant cost burden. Knock-down systems that collapse to 15–20% of erected height reduce empty storage footprint by 70–85%, enabling operators to defer costly warehouse expansions.

Regulatory drivers further institutionalize demand. Germany’s 2026 EPR fee modulation penalizes bulky and non-recyclable packaging, while China’s GB 43352-2023 standards enforce strict dimensional compliance through sortation-center audits. Together, these frameworks elevate knock-down packaging from optional efficiency enhancement to mandatory compliance infrastructure across multiple regions.

Why do Furniture Components dominate the knock-down packaging landscape?

Knock Down Packaging Market Analysis By Product

Furniture components represent approximately 46% of total market demand, making them the leading product segment within knock-down packaging. This dominance is driven by the inherent mismatch between traditional rigid packaging and the dimensional profile of furniture parts, which are often large, flat, and non-fragile but expensive to transport due to volume inefficiency. Knock-down cartons and flat-pack systems allow manufacturers and retailers to ship disassembled components with minimal void space, materially reducing freight cost per unit.

The rise of direct-to-consumer furniture distribution further reinforces this segment’s leadership. Online furniture retailers depend on packaging formats that minimize dimensional weight charges while remaining easy for end users to open, assemble, and dispose of. Knock-down corrugated systems meet these requirements by combining cube efficiency with recyclability and consumer-friendly handling, sustaining furniture components as the largest and most structurally entrenched application segment.

How are Collapsible Corrugated Boxes emerging as the dominant pack structure?

Knock Down Packaging Market Analysis By Pack Structure

Collapsible corrugated boxes account for roughly 48% of pack structure adoption, reflecting their ability to deliver high compression strength when erected while collapsing to a fraction of their deployed volume when empty. These designs typically use slot-locks, hinged panels, or fold-flat architectures that eliminate the need for adhesives, enabling repeated erection cycles or efficient one-way flat shipment.

From a logistics standpoint, collapsible corrugated boxes offer a unique advantage: they enable predictable dimensional control. Unlike flexible packaging, their erected geometry is consistent, allowing precise palletization and trailer loading. At the same time, their collapsed form dramatically reduces return logistics or empty storage costs. This dual benefit has made collapsible corrugated boxes the preferred knock-down format for both industrial and e-commerce applications under tightening freight economics.

Why does Corrugated Board remain the dominant material platform?

Knock Down Packaging Market Analysis By Material

Corrugated board represents 54% of material usage in the knock-down packaging market, reflecting its balance of structural performance, cost efficiency, and regulatory alignment. Corrugated board provides the rigidity required for load-bearing applications while remaining lightweight and highly recyclable—an increasingly important consideration under EPR and packaging waste regulations.

Material familiarity and supply-chain maturity further reinforce corrugated board’s dominance. Manufacturers and converters benefit from established tooling, predictable performance characteristics, and global availability, enabling rapid customization of knock-down designs. As packaging regulations penalize non-recyclable or composite materials, corrugated board continues to offer the lowest compliance risk for knock-down applications, sustaining its leadership position across regions.

What Drivers, Restraints, Opportunities, and Trends Shape the Knock-Down Packaging Market?

A primary driver is freight cost escalation driven by dimensional weight pricing. As LTL and parcel carriers price shipments based on volume rather than mass, packaging designs that minimize cube utilization deliver immediate and measurable savings. Knock-down formats enable shippers to reduce outbound and return freight costs without altering product design, making them an attractive lever for rapid logistics optimization. Another major driver is warehouse space scarcity and storage cost inflation. High occupancy rates and rising rental costs have made empty packaging storage a material expense. Knock-down systems that collapse to a small fraction of their erected volume significantly reduce storage footprints, allowing operators to defer warehouse expansion or repurpose space for revenue-generating activities.

One key restraint is higher upfront design and tooling complexity. Knock-down packaging requires precise die-cutting, folding logic, and structural validation, which can increase development timelines and initial costs compared to standard boxes. This can deter smaller manufacturers or those with limited packaging engineering resources. Another restraint is labor and training requirements at deployment sites. While knock-down systems reduce logistics costs, they often require on-site erection, which introduces labor dependency and potential variability. In facilities with high turnover or limited training capacity, this can slow adoption or necessitate investment in automation.

A significant opportunity lies in automation-compatible knock-down designs. As fulfillment centers invest in automated carton erection and handling systems, knock-down formats engineered for machine assembly can unlock additional efficiency gains. Suppliers that align design geometry with automation standards are well positioned to capture long-term contracts.Another opportunity is substitution of wooden crates and rigid containers. In heavy industrial and automotive applications, knock-down corrugated systems are increasingly replacing wood due to lower weight, better recyclability, and reduced handling complexity. This substitution trend expands the addressable market beyond traditional corrugated applications.

A defining trend is the integration of cube-efficiency analytics into packaging design. Tools that model trailer fill rates, pallet patterns, and return logistics are increasingly used to optimize knock-down designs before deployment, shifting packaging decisions upstream into supply-chain planning. Another emerging trend is the standardization of knock-down packaging platforms. Rather than custom designs for each SKU, manufacturers are adopting modular knock-down systems that can accommodate multiple product dimensions. This reduces tooling complexity, simplifies inventory, and supports scalable deployment across product lines.

Why Is China Leading Global Growth in Knock-Down Packaging Adoption?

China is projected to expand at a 14.8% CAGR between 2026 and 2036, making it the fastest-growing country market for knock-down packaging. This growth is directly linked to regulatory enforcement of express delivery packaging efficiency standards and the scale of China’s e-commerce and industrial manufacturing ecosystems. The implementation of GB 43352-2023 has institutionalized dimensional efficiency audits at sorting centers, effectively penalizing bulky, non-collapsible packaging formats and accelerating adoption of flat-pack and collapsible designs.

In parallel, China’s manufacturing exporters face mounting pressure to reduce outbound freight costs as international shipping rates remain volatile. Knock-down packaging enables exporters to optimize container utilization and reduce empty return volume, delivering measurable logistics savings. These structural incentives—regulatory enforcement combined with freight economics—support sustained double-digit growth throughout the forecast period

How Is Germany’s Regulatory Framework Accelerating Market Expansion?

Germany is forecast to grow at a 13.6% CAGR from 2026 to 2036, driven by one of the most stringent packaging compliance environments globally. Germany’s modulated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R) fee system, effective from 2026, imposes higher fees on bulky and non-recyclable transport packaging. This directly incentivizes manufacturers to adopt knock-down formats that minimize material usage and storage footprint.

Beyond compliance, German manufacturers operate within dense logistics corridors where warehouse space is both scarce and expensive. Knock-down packaging reduces empty container storage requirements and supports just-in-time logistics models. The combination of regulatory penalties and real-estate economics makes knock-down solutions economically compelling, sustaining Germany’s strong growth trajectory despite its mature industrial base.

Why Is the United States Experiencing Strong Uptake of Knock-Down Packaging?

The United States market is projected to expand at a 13.1% CAGR over the forecast period, primarily driven by freight pricing dynamics and e-commerce fulfillment optimization. The widespread adoption of dimensional weight pricing by LTL carriers in late 2025 has fundamentally altered cost structures, penalizing inefficient packaging volumes regardless of weight. As a result, U.S. shippers are actively redesigning packaging systems to reduce cube utilization, with knock-down formats offering immediate and scalable cost relief.

Additionally, the rapid expansion of direct-to-consumer furniture and large-item e-commerce has amplified demand for flat-pack solutions. Knock-down packaging aligns with consumer-friendly delivery expectations while reducing last-mile logistics costs, reinforcing its adoption across retail and industrial supply chains.

What Is Supporting India’s Rising Adoption of Knock-Down Packaging?

India is expected to grow at a 12.4% CAGR between 2026 and 2036, supported by the expansion of organized retail, e-commerce, and manufacturing exports. As logistics infrastructure modernizes and freight costs rise, Indian manufacturers are increasingly sensitive to packaging-driven inefficiencies. Knock-down formats provide a practical means to reduce transportation volume without compromising product protection.

Moreover, India’s warehousing sector is experiencing rapid consolidation, with large third-party logistics providers prioritizing space utilization and standardized handling. Knock-down packaging supports these objectives by reducing empty storage footprint and enabling scalable deployment across diverse product categories, sustaining steady growth across the forecast horizon.

Why does Japan Show More Moderate Growth Despite Advanced Logistics Practices?

Japan is projected to grow at a 6.6% CAGR through 2036, reflecting a mature logistics environment where space efficiency and packaging optimization have long been prioritized. Many Japanese manufacturers already employ flat-pack or collapsible packaging formats, limiting the scope for rapid penetration-driven growth.

However, incremental expansion continues as companies refine knock-down designs to improve ergonomics, reduce labor effort during erection, and enhance recyclability documentation. These incremental upgrades support continued value growth even as overall market expansion remains more measured relative to faster-growing regions.

What is the Competition Outlook for the Knock-Down Packaging Market?

Knock Down Packaging Market Analysis By Company

Competition in the knock-down packaging market is consolidating around suppliers that can translate collapsibility into measurable cube-economics outcomes, validated protection performance, and compliance-grade documentation. The market has moved beyond “flat-pack availability” as a differentiator; buyers increasingly evaluate packaging partners on their ability to engineer knock-down systems that directly improve cost-per-trailer, cost-per-pallet, and return-cube efficiency under dimensional-weight pricing regimes. This has elevated the strategic role of large converters and global packaging groups that can deliver design services, test validation, and multi-site manufacturing consistency.

A defining competitive differentiator is engineering-led design and validation capability. Suppliers with structural design teams, test laboratories, and simulation-driven development (including virtual compression and transport-condition modeling) reduce customer development cycles materially and improve speed-to-qualification for new knock-down formats. This matters because knock-down designs must preserve performance when erected while also collapsing reliably—meaning failure risk exists not only in transit, but at assembly/erection points inside distribution centers. Suppliers that can validate performance before prototyping, and then standardize the specification into repeatable supply contracts, win share in consolidated procurement environments.

A second differentiator is automation and system integration readiness. Knock-down packaging must interface with case erectors, robotic palletization, and standardized DC workflows. Suppliers that provide integration support and commissioning guidance are capturing preferred-supplier status as packaging shifts into automation-constrained operations. In parallel, sustainability documentation has become a procurement gate: suppliers increasingly must provide verified recycled-content and recyclability validation documentation aligned to evolving EU packaging governance. These demands push the market toward suppliers with mature compliance systems rather than regional converters focused solely on conversion capacity.

Market Definition

The knock-down packaging market comprises revenues generated from collapsible, flat-pack, and ready-to-assemble transport packaging formats engineered to minimize empty storage and return cube, reduce outbound freight dimensional weight charges, and enable efficient one-way or returnable logistics across furniture distribution, industrial equipment supply chains, e-commerce kitting operations, and modular building component transport.

The scope includes knock-down systems segmented by product segment (furniture components, industrial equipment, e-commerce kits, modular housing), pack structure (collapsible corrugated boxes, slot-lock cartons, mailer-style packs, reusable knock-down crates), and material (corrugated board, heavyweight paperboard, kraft board, plywood/fiberboard). Products within scope are engineered for repeated erection/collapse cycles or flat-packed one-way shipment and are designed to achieve minimum 30% outbound shipping cube reduction and 70% empty storage cube reduction relative to equivalent rigid containers.
